i have a tin of jotun antifoul left over from a previous boat it was uased to do the out drives and has suitable for aluminium written on it .
i was wondering if i could use it on a fibreglass hull without any probs

I have found the aluminum only antifouls don't offer the same protection as due to the lack of copper. I use it on by leg and when I slip the leg is always covered in growth and barnacles. The hull only has slime and a few barnacles around the water line.

I would use International Micron Extra on the hull if you want good protection for 12-18 months
